What exactly is a portable espresso maker?

The first thing you need to be aware of about espresso machines is how it makes our preferred drink. Espresso is the coffee drink with a rich texture that is made by pushing pressurized filtered water through the grounds to produce an extremely thick and concentrated product sometimes referred to “portable” because of its tiny size which allows to be easily transported anywhere.
